How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Miami?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
33155 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,204 | $1,840 | $4,400 |
33155 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$4,175 | $2,200 | $6,023 |
33155 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$15,852 | $15,852 | $15,852 |

Frequently Asked Questions about the 33155 ZIP Code
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in 33155?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in 33155 range from $1,383 to $30,000,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$2,200 to $6,023.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$15,852 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$1,600.
